Abstract

CE PROCEDE EST CARACTERISE EN CE QU'A PARTIR DE LA POSITION DE DEPART ET DE LA POSITION FINALE DESIREE DU CHARIOT ET DU PALAN, AINSI QUE DES LONGUEURS DE PALAN MAXIMALES ADMISSIBLES PENDANT LE TRANSPORT, ON CALCULE A PLUSIEURS REPRISES POUR DIFFERENTES VALEURS D'ACCELERATION, EN UTILISATION LA LOI DE MOMENT D'IMPULSION: (CF DESSIN DANS BOPI) DANS LAQUELLE G ANGLE DE DEVIATION PAR RAPPORT A LA VERTICALE, Y POSITION DU PALAN, G ACCELERATION DE LA PESANTEUR ET X POSITION FINALE DU CHARIOT, LA DEVIATION RESIDUELLE DU PALAN EN POSITION FINALE, ON DETERMINE LES RESULTATS PAR COMPARAISON AVEC L'ACCELERATION POUR LAQUELLE LA DEVIATION RESIDUELLE EST MINIMALE ET L'ON ENVOIE LA VALEUR D'ACCELERATION MESUREE AU MECANISME DE COMMANDE DU PONT-GRUE.THIS PROCESS IS CHARACTERIZED IN THAT FROM THE DESIRED STARTING AND FINAL POSITION OF THE TROLLEY AND HOIST, AS WELL AS THE MAXIMUM PERMISSIBLE HOIST LENGTHS DURING TRANSPORT, WE CALCULATE SEVERAL TIMES FOR DIFFERENT ACCELERATION VALUES , USING THE LAW OF PULSE MOMENT: (CF DRAWING IN BOPI) IN WHICH G ANGLE OF DEVIATION FROM THE VERTICAL, Y POSITION OF THE HOIST, G ACCELERATION OF THE GRAVITY AND X FINAL POSITION OF THE TROLLEY, THE RESIDUAL DEVIATION OF THE HOIST IN THE FINAL POSITION, THE RESULTS ARE DETERMINED BY COMPARISON WITH THE ACCELERATION FOR WHICH THE RESIDUAL DEVIATION IS MINIMUM AND THE MEASURED ACCELERATION VALUE IS SENT TO THE CRANE BRIDGE CONTROL MECHANISM.
